 Micronised and coted calcite must contain of high purity and must not contain of heavy metals which are spoiling polymers. It must be supply; easy dispersion, lack of absorption of the chemicals which are used at formulation, economical benefits by decreasing of other expensive white pigments, hydrophobic structure, lack of abrasion at machines, easy homogeneous dispersion. In addition to this, increasing of; hardness, stability, surfacequality of the final product and resisting against stroke. However it has not contain of any smell, taste and toxic matters.

 

 One of the main ways of the decreasing of the expenses is using coated calcite at process. Calcite as an inorganic matters like polymers must be coated. Thus it has not surface strain difference.

Coated Calcite Provides Plastic to have:

 

 

  • Hydrophobic Structure
  • Low Surface Energy
  • Easy Dispersion
  • High Homogenization
  • Increase in Resistance
  • Chemical Durability
  • Adaptation to Organic Environments
  • Brighter and Smoother Surface
  • Less Mould Abrasion
  • Increase in Machine Productivity

 

Follow the simple method below to define calcite’s the coated rate:
   

 

Add 2-3 teaspoon of coated calcite on half tea glass of water. Cover the glass completely with your palm and shake it a few times. Insufficiently coated calcite will change the color of water.
